North West 200 rider flung 25ft in air after crash

An Isle of Man motorcyclist is recovering after escaping serious injury while competing at the North West 200 in Co Antrim.

Paul Cassidy was flung around 25 feet into the air after a collision, landing in someone’s garden on top of a car.

Paul Cassidy landed on this car in someone’s front garden

In a post on Facebook, Mr Cassidy thanked “everyone for all support ..all the medical staff did a cracking job.”
